Transaction 5c5fd67323246bd778988fc7d157fb2865afd66ae38c388a5000e39ca03f5d4a
1 Input
1 Output
-
5c5fd67323246bd778988fc7d157fb2865afd66ae38c388a5000e39ca03f5d4a:0
- value
- 30978589
- script pubkey
- OP_0 OP_PUSHBYTES_20 2c144237395e8542bb12432c5da03a82c9367201
- address
- bc1q9s2yydeet6z59wcjgvk9mgp6stynvuspmxk2dp